caixa de correio
1. A container or receptacle, typically located at a residence or business, where mail is deposited for collection by postal workers
I checked the mail box this morning to see if any letters had arrived.
Verifiquei a caixa de correio esta manhã para ver se havia chegado alguma carta.
2. A digital storage system for received emails in computer or online systems
Your mail box is almost full; please delete some emails.
Sua caixa de correio está quase cheia; por favor, delete alguns e-mails.
3. A public postal box or collection box where mail can be deposited for sending
Drop your letters in the mail box on the corner of the street.
Coloque suas cartas na caixa de correio na esquina da rua.
In Brazilian culture, mail boxes are commonly placed at the entrance of homes or apartments. In the USA, residential mail boxes are typically mounted on posts at curb side or on the house. The term is increasingly used in digital contexts to refer to email inboxes, reflecting modern communication practices in both English and Portuguese-speaking countries.
